Output ed6860b880027213269886d40def8b135f0b7f22ddad1500b4c91df65da84eb0:0

value
151370
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17b82cd610bd07c05f82554d09af4825a4a63102 OP_EQUAL
address
33rS6fkq5R3xE9qtUntrHFDvFnH82WMwku
transaction
ed6860b880027213269886d40def8b135f0b7f22ddad1500b4c91df65da84eb0
spent
true